**Q: How do I get online at the guest Wi-Fi desk in reception?**

Visiting contractors at Astervale Commons should go to the guest Wi-Fi desk to the left of reception, where a coordinator will register your device against your works order. The network only becomes visible once registration is complete, usually within five minutes. To unlock the registration kiosk itself, which sits behind a keypad cover, enter the desk access code below.

staff pass of fadup-yageg = bdg-C-75

**Inventory Write-Down — Managers Only**

Following the annual count at the Drellmont warehouse, Vexatron Components will record a write-down of obsolete Kestrel-line stock. The impact is within reserve levels and requires no restatement. Auditors from Harwick Lane have reviewed the methodology. The board should note the related strategic implications below.

internal memo for tagef-hadup: Gross margin on Ulaath came in at 15 percent against a plan of 5 percent. Only 7 of the 120 pilot accounts renewed Ulaath, so a churn review is set for October 15.

Heads up: if the Lintrock baseline file in the Quarrow repo drifts from main, CI fails with a "stale baseline" error even when the code is fine. Quick fix is to regenerate the baseline on a clean checkout and re-push. If a customer build is blocked, confirm the failing run matches the token below before escalating.

build token for yadug-yagag: htk21_c863c33eb8b82c0c9c152